## Building Access — Spares Room (Hullbrook Annex)

Contractors: the spare hardware room is down the east corridor on the ground floor, third door on the left. Sign in at the front desk first and grab a visitor lanyard. Anything you take out, jot it in the blue logbook — yes, even the little stuff. The door self-locks, so don't wedge it. To get in, punch in the code below.

staff pass of hagug-taguf = bdg-HJ-9

ALERT: ChipTrace reader RDR-7 at the Fenwick Marathon split point has stopped reporting tag reads for more than three minutes during an active race window. This usually indicates a loose antenna cable, a tripped mat fuse, or a stalled ingest worker. Runners are not affected immediately, but split times will backfill incorrectly if the gap exceeds ten minutes. Detailed triage steps for each failure mode are documented on the internal page below.

wiki page, kahog-hahig: https://vault.zemvargrid.internal/display/deploy/repo/settings/merge_requests/job/settings/6f3b933774dbc5320a4daa18

Welcome aboard. Before your first review, note that we recorded a write-down on the Calverix component line last month. Obsolete stock at the Dunmorrow warehouse, accumulated over three seasons of over-ordering, was valued down to scrap. Procurement controls have since been tightened and reorder thresholds recalibrated. The finance pack you will receive covers the numbers in full. How this connects to next year's product strategy is explained in the confidential note below.

confidential, kahog-bawif: The northern region missed its Pramir quota by 20.0 percent last quarter. Casaxek Freight plans to lower the Fraion list price by 41.5 percent in December. The finance team signed off on a budget of $236.4 million for Project Druius. The renewal with Fenysix Partners closes at $91.3 million a year, 2.1 percent below the last contract.

Kitweave follows strict semver. Major bumps require sign-off from the design-systems leads; minors and patches ship via the automated train every Tuesday. Breaking changes must land behind a deprecation flag for one full minor cycle. Release manager responsibilities: verify the changelog is generated, confirm no pre-release tags leak into the stable channel, and hold the train if the visual-regression suite is red. For version disputes, tag ownership, or emergency unpublish requests, contact the Kitweave maintainers directly.

escalation mailbox, bagef-bagag: oliax.drumir.jorath@crelvolabs.test